Sees FY25: Average loans down 1%-3%, with ending loans up 2% vs. YE24. Sees NIM 2.75%-2.8% in Q4 vs. previous view of 2.75%. Sees adjusted noninterest income up 5%-6% vs. previous view of up 5%+. Sees GAAP tax rate 21% vs. previous view 21%-22%. Comments taken from Q3 investor presentation slides.
